SELEUCIS and PIERIA, Antioch. 1st Century BC. AR Tetradrachm (25.5mm, 15.60 g, 12h). In the name and types of the Seleucid king Philip I Philadelphus. Dated year 21 of the Caesarean Era (30/29 BC). Diademed head of Philip Philadelphus right within fillet border / Zeus Nicephorus enthroned left; monogram of Antioch to lower inner left, monogram below throne, AK (date) in exergue; all within laurel wreath. McAlee 14; RPC I 4138; Prieur 15; HGC 9, 1360k. Lightly toned, minor marks. VF. |
